Cosy and affordable hotel with wonderful hosts, overall decent breakfast (the bread is amazing), and they have turkish coffee here . Some really nice views from the balcony and you can hike up the hill just outside the hotel for a sunrise. On the downside location is a bit remote so you'd have to taxi in and out, a taxi to Goreme centre will cost about 10 Euros one way. Also the room isn't soundproof so hopefully your neigbors aren't noisy but you get some wonderful birds chirping in the morning.
Ilhan the manager and Nergis the owner helped us plan our trip even before we arrived, they can help you plan and organize private tours if you want i.e. hot air baloon, underground city, airport transfer or any time you need to book a cab. All the other staff were really down to earth and nice people. We had a wonderful time.

the stuff is sooo friendly and helpful, the breakfast was amazing, the hotel location is near the ortahisar castle and the most popular street of the town with restaurants. it is 10 min from Göreme by car. the room is clean, comfortable, has everything you could need and WARM - the weather was cold and rainy, so this fact saved ours cold asses. but if you go during the warm or hot weather, take into account that room has no ventilation (no windows as well) except the door. so i recommend to book a room with a window here :)
